Looks good. I recognized the Axial axles and rims, saw the Losi's too, but I can't place that tranny. I wouldn't worry as much of protecting the tranny as I would worry about the offset weight from where the motor sits. In 2 of the pics it looks like the motor is way out there. I've ran both Bender chassis', and with a pede or a RC4WD R2 trans in either the motor will sit outside the side plate a bit. I've never damaged a tranny from a direct impact.

The chassis looks pretty good. Do you have holes to adjust your links? Link placement can make a world of difference in it's performance.
